Ard Biesheuvel 54649911f3 efi: stub: get rid of efi_get_max_fdt_addr()
Now that ARM started following the example of arm64 and RISC-V, and
no longer imposes any restrictions on the placement of the FDT in
memory at boot, we no longer need per-arch implementations of
efi_get_max_fdt_addr() to factor out the differences. So get rid of
it.
